Question Types
There are six different
Question Types
in
Inspection Manager FLX
. When you select a
Question Type
, the
Edit Panel
prompts you for the required information for that specific
Question Type
.
Multiple-Choice
Multiple-Choice
Questions
allow you to customize up to four possible four-character
responses. You can do this by entering the responses in the text boxes.
Beneath each response, there are fields where you can indicate the following:
Abn Checkbox
–
Abnormal
: If this response is selected on the
Palm
, the question has failed
and is marked as
Abnormal
in the inspection data
Wrn Checkbox
–
Warning
: If the response is abnormal, the
Palm
will display the warning
message that you entered in the
Warning Message
field
Warning Message
– If the response is marked to warn the inspector, the text message here
will be displayed on the
Palm
. Both
Abn
and
Wrn
must be checked for a
warning message to appear.
Violation Checkbox
– A
Question
that is designated to
Generate Violation
will automatically
create a
Violation
if the response fails (has an
Abn
response). A
Violation
will not be generated if one has already been created for the
specified issue at the specified location.
Tutorial
To create a
Multiple- Choice Question
:
Step 1.
Open
File
>
Question
Step 2.
Add
a new
Question
record
Step 3.
Enter the
Question
Step 4.
Select
Multiple-Choice
for the
Question
Type
Step 5.
Enter your possible responses and designate which, if any, are
Abnormal
or
will generate
Warnings
Step 6.
Designate if a
Violation
will be created
Step 7.
Assign a
Priority
Step 8.
Enter any other
Question
-specific information
Step 9.
Click
OK
to save
Numeric
A
Numeric Question
requires a number as a
Response
. You can specify an acceptable range
for the
Response
. By indicating a standard range, any response outside of this range is
Abnormal
.
Abnormal Responses
can display a warning message on the
Palm
. You may
choose to leave either one or both values blank if no range requirements apply.
